headshots!

monkey trigens: shotgun, mp4, (not smg) 2-3 to head

jumpy/invisible trigens: mp4,assaults (name?) to head

giant rocket trigens: shotgun to head (alot)
couple clips mp4/assault

grenades are effective for monkeys,jumpy (if not jumping) (1 works in right place)

only sometimes against giant ones. i've had them work and not work on them (spose it's a health level thing)

the assault gun launched grenades aren't as effective against them for some reason (IMO)

If you keep the rocket trigens so that theres a wall between you just covering their rocket arm on your screen, they usually hit that and not you. Then pound them and repeat. Also for the next two run forward to get their attention, then back off crouching and gunning away. Worked for me.
